Understanding weather is crucial for young learners, and this quiz covers essential topics such as weather measurement tools like barometers and thermometers, different forms of precipitation, and the role of convection currents. Students will explore how meteorologists forecast weather, the difference between weather and climate, and how geographical features and air pressure systems influence local weather patterns.
